Which type of fruits I can eat and cannot eat in a keto diet?

You can eat fruits which are low in carbohydrate e.g. berries, Avocado, gooseberry, guava[white/pink], lemon, muskmelon, peach, papaya, watermelon and starfruit.  Fruits to avoid- High carbohydrate fruits:  Mango, jackfruit, grapes, dates, fig, apricot and banana.

For how long do we have to follow keto diet?

We can perform strict keto diet for 2-3 months, after this window you may shift to a modified keto diet where we introduce some carbs like vegetables, fruits or millets.
